EMDR (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ing) is a structured, evidence-based therapy most commonly used to treat trauma, PTSD, anxiety, and distressing memories. Our therapists offer EMDR at our Dublin, CA location as part of an individualized treatment plan. It can be particularly effective for people who feel stuck despite having tried just talk therapy in the past.

Yes. C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) is one of the core approaches our therapists use for anxiety, depression, and stress-related concerns. CBT helps you identify the thought patterns and behaviors keeping you stuck and develop practical tools to shift them. It can be used on its own or integrated with other modalities depending on what works best for you.

BalanceHour Therapy is a private pay practice and does not bill insurance directly. However, we provide superbills after each session that you can submit to your insurance provider for possible out-of-network reimbursement depending on your plan and benefits.
